Output 431b98a1036463a24b4fb0e90e16f05d63d074e121db9d6426d5cd6140de40e0:11

value
42915271
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0c6ab4651be9d7d66433c480ed1663bb585b292d OP_EQUAL
address
32pfrpHKeaWPuUts3aEwZCq4paeVxsuFt7
transaction
431b98a1036463a24b4fb0e90e16f05d63d074e121db9d6426d5cd6140de40e0
spent
true